Festive Holiday Strawberry-Cranberry Spice Jam Recipe

Introduction

Christmas Jam is a festive and flavorful spread that blends the sweetness of strawberries with the tartness of cranberries and warming spices. It’s perfect for adding a holiday touch to your toast, cheese boards, or desserts.

Ingredients

  • 2 cups strawberries, hulled and chopped
  • 1 cup fresh or frozen cranberries
  • 2 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ground nutmeg

Instructions

  1. Step 1: Combine the strawberries, cranberries, sugar, and spices in a large saucepan over medium heat.
  2. Step 2: Stir frequently and cook the mixture until it thickens and reaches a jammy consistency, about 20 to 30 minutes.
  3. Step 3: Remove from heat and let cool slightly before transferring to sterilized jars for storage.

Tips & Variations

  • For a smoother jam, use an immersion blender to puree the mixture before cooking.
  • Add a splash of orange juice or zest for a bright citrus twist.
  • If you prefer less sweetness, reduce the sugar by 1/4 cup.

Storage

Store the jam in airtight jars in the refrigerator for up to 3 weeks. For longer storage, freeze in freezer-safe containers for up to 3 months. Warm gently before serving if refrigerated or frozen.

FAQs

Can I use frozen fruit for this jam?

Yes, frozen strawberries and cranberries work well. Just thaw them before cooking and adjust cooking time slightly if needed.

How do I know when the jam is done?

The jam is ready when it has thickened and coats the back of a spoon. You can also test by placing a spoonful on a cold plate—if it wrinkles when pushed, it’s done.

Festive Holiday Strawberry-Cranberry Spice Jam Recipe

A festive Christmas Jam featuring a blend of fresh strawberries and tart cranberries, sweetened with sugar and infused with warm spices to create a thick, jammy spread perfect for holiday breakfasts and treats.

Ingredients

Scale

Fruit

  • 2 cups fresh strawberries, hulled and chopped
  • 2 cups fresh cranberries

Other Ingredients

  • 3 cups granulated sugar
  • 1 teaspoon ground cinnamon
  • 1/2 teaspoon ground cloves
  • 1/4 teaspoon ground nutmeg

Instructions

  1. Prepare the Fruit: Rinse the strawberries and cranberries thoroughly under cold water. Hull and chop the strawberries into small pieces to encourage even cooking.
  2. Combine Ingredients: In a large heavy-bottomed saucepan, combine the chopped strawberries, cranberries, sugar, cinnamon, cloves, and nutmeg. Stir well to evenly distribute the sugar and spices.
  3. Cook the Jam: Place the saucepan over medium heat and bring the mixture to a gentle boil, stirring frequently to prevent sticking. Reduce the heat to low and simmer, stirring occasionally, until the fruit softens and the mixture thickens to a jam-like consistency, about 25-30 minutes.
  4. Test for Doneness: To check if the jam is ready, place a small spoonful on a chilled plate and tilt it; if it wrinkles and holds shape, it is done. If not, continue to simmer and test every 5 minutes.
  5. Cool and Store: Remove the jam from the heat and let it cool slightly. Transfer the jam to sterilized jars, seal them, and refrigerate. The jam will thicken further as it cools.

Notes

  • Use fresh, ripe strawberries and cranberries for the best flavor and texture.
  • If you prefer a sweeter jam, adjust the sugar quantity to taste.
  • Store the jam in the refrigerator and consume within 2-3 weeks.
  • You can sterilize jars by boiling them in water for 10 minutes before filling.
  • For longer storage, consider freezing the jam or processing jars in a water bath canner to create sealed preserves.
